  43.                  NetModeler is an object-oriented modeling tool.  It's used by  
  44.           network specialists, designers, administrators, service providers,    
  45.           consultants and developers for capacity planning, performance         
  46.           analysis, network design, and hardware and software analysis and      
  47.           design.  NetModeler is protocol, vendor, and network independent.     
  48.                  NetModeler addresses performance modeling and capacity         
  49.           planning requirements.  It does not address performance management    
  50.           requirements such as monitoring and generating alerts on thresholds,  
  51.           as provided by products such as LMU and NetView (R) for OS/2.         
  52.           NetModeler simulates the network performance through modeling         
  53.           techniques versus data collection (monitoring) and analysis.
